Changing

the

settings

in

Lenovo

Quick

Start

You

can

change

the

Boot

up

and

Countdown

timer

settings

of

the

Lenovo

Quick

Start

program.

Do

either

of

the

following:

1.

In

the

BIOS,

click

Configuration

->

Lenovo

Quick

Start

features

.

2.

In

the

Windows

operating

system,

click

Start

->

All

Programs

->

Lenovo

Quick

Start

->

Windows

configuration

tool

.

Using

the

Novo

button

with

Lenovo

Quick

Start

If

Lenovo

Quick

Start

is

enabled

and

you

press

the

Novo

button

while

your

computer

is

in

a

power-off

state,

the

Windows

operating

system,

instead

of

Lenovo

Quick

Start,

will

start

at

the

next

boot-up.

However,

this

action

will

not

change

or

disable

the

settings

of

Lenovo

Quick

Start.

Next

time

you

press

the

power

button

to

start

your

computer,

the

boot-up

sequence

will

follow

the

settings

for

Lenovo

Quick

Start.

If

Lenovo

Quick

Start

is

enabled,

it

will

start.

If

you

press

the

Novo

button

while

the

initial

screen

of

Lenovo

Quick

Start

is

displayed,

Lenovo

Quick

Start

will

close,

and

the

Windows

operating

system

will

start

up

instead.
